offera.io
3爬虫工程师
JavaScript逆向/浏览器调试基础/调用栈的回溯分析

遇到混淆代码时,如何通过调用栈定位关键逻辑?

题目摘要

爬虫工程师面试题:遇到混淆代码时,如何通过调用栈定位关键逻辑?重点考察在代码混淆场景下利用调用栈回溯的实战能力、从结果反推过程的逆向思维。可结合这是实战题,要体现逆向分析思路。建议按:确定目标 → 设置断点 → 回溯调用栈 → 逐层分析的流程来组织答案,最好加上具体案例来组织回答。

  • 岗位方向:爬虫工程师
  • 所属章节:JavaScript逆向
  • 当前小节:调用栈的回溯分析
  • 考察重点:在代码混淆场景下利用调用栈回溯的实战能力、从结果反推过程的逆向思维。
  • 作答建议:这是实战题,要体现逆向分析思路。建议按:确定目标 → 设置断点 → 回溯调用栈 → 逐层分析的流程来组织答案,最好加上具体案例。

考察要点

在代码混淆场景下利用调用栈回溯的实战能力、从结果反推过程的逆向思维。

答题思路

这是实战题,要体现逆向分析思路。建议按:确定目标 → 设置断点 → 回溯调用栈 → 逐层分析的流程来组织答案,最好加上具体案例。

这道题的参考答案包含了详细的分析和要点总结。点击下方按钮查看完整答案。

答案经过精心组织,帮助你建立系统化的知识框架。